At its core, the Euler Number is a mathematical constant, approximately equal to 2.71828. It is a fundamental component of many mathematical formulas, including the exponential function, which describes growth and decay in various systems. The Euler Number is a "universal" constant, meaning it appears in many different mathematical contexts, from probability theory to number theory. This ubiquity has led researchers to explore its properties and connections to other areas of mathematics, revealing a hidden pattern that underlies many natural phenomena.

Unlike other mathematical constants, the Euler Number is a transcendental number, meaning it is not a root of any polynomial equation with rational coefficients. This property makes it a fundamental building block of many mathematical formulas and systems.
